mirror of
https://github.com/otakuto/crazydiskinfo.git
synced 2025-08-04 07:04:04 +00:00
57 lines
1.4 KiB
Markdown
57 lines
1.4 KiB
Markdown
# CrazyDiskInfo
|
|

|
|
|
|
## Introduction
|
|
CrazyDiskInfo is an interactive TUI S.M.A.R.T viewer for Unix systems.
|
|
|
|
## Features
|
|
* UI similar to CrystalDiskInfo.
|
|
* Health and temperature checking algorithms based on CrystalDiskInfo.
|
|
|
|
## Required libraries
|
|
* ncurses
|
|
* libatasmart
|
|
|
|
#### Debian(or derivative) Systems
|
|
```
|
|
# apt-get install libatasmart-dev libncurses5-dev libncursesw5-dev
|
|
```
|
|
|
|
## Build and Run
|
|
```
|
|
$ mkdir build
|
|
$ cd build
|
|
$ cmake ..
|
|
$ make && make install
|
|
$ sudo crazy
|
|
```
|
|
|
|
## Build rpm or deb packge, Install and Run
|
|
In rpm environment:
|
|
```
|
|
$ mkdir build
|
|
$ cd build
|
|
$ cmake ..
|
|
$ cpack --config CPackConfig.cmake
|
|
$ sudo rpm -ihv CrazyDiskInfo-*.rpm
|
|
$ sudo crazy
|
|
```
|
|
|
|
In deb environment:
|
|
```
|
|
$ mkdir build
|
|
$ cd build
|
|
$ cmake ..
|
|
$ cpack --config CPackConfig.cmake
|
|
$ sudo dpkg -i crazydiskinfo_*.deb
|
|
$ sudo crazy
|
|
```
|
|
|
|
### Binary Package
|
|
Debian package is available from [OBS(Open Build Service)](https://build.opensuse.org/package/show/home:tsuroot/CrazyDiskInfo)
|
|
Direct Links:
|
|
[Debian_8.0](http://download.opensuse.org/repositories/home:/tsuroot/Debian_8.0/)
|
|
Ubuntu [14.04](http://download.opensuse.org/repositories/home:/tsuroot/xUbuntu_14.04/)/[16.04](http://download.opensuse.org/repositories/home:/tsuroot/xUbuntu_16.04/)/[16.10](http://download.opensuse.org/repositories/home:/tsuroot/xUbuntu_16.10/)
|
|
|
|
I requested for tSU-RooT.
|
|
Thank you very much for your accept with my request.
|